Joshua Scott Chasez


Joshua Scott Chasez, also known as "JC" Chasez, is an entertainer, both as a musician and actor, but he is most widely recognized for his time as a member of the popular boy band NSYNC. It was initially planned for Chasez to make an appearance as a Jedi character in the 2002 film Star Wars: Episode II Attack of the Clones, which is part of the prequel trilogy. He was to appear alongside fellow bandmates Joey Fatone and Chris Kirkpatrick, in addition to Steven Fatone, Joey's brother. However, Joey Fatone later verified that the scene they filmed was ultimately removed from the final cut due to negative reactions from fans. In contrast, Lynne Hale, a representative for Lucasfilm Ltd., stated that she could not confirm that their roles were cut, indicating that the final decision rested with George Lucas, the director and creator of the Star Wars franchise. Ultimately, Chasez's character, and the scene he participated in, did not make it into the final version of Attack of the Clones.
